Thoughtful Use: Knowing When—and Where—to Stitch

Like any well-crafted embroidery file, Arrowhead Lake Font 0 to 9 rewards thoughtful application. Its charm lives in its detail, so avoid pushing it too small: below 3/8” height, delicate curves may lose definition, especially on textured fabric or thick terry cloth. On stretchy baby clothes, always pair it with a cutaway stabilizer and reduce stitch density slightly—this preserves clarity without puckering. Curved surfaces (like rounded mug cozies or contoured tote handles) require careful digitizing alignment; test a single letter first.

Dark fabric brings out its quiet sophistication—but only if thread colors contrast cleanly. Navy with soft ivory thread? Timeless. Charcoal with heather gray? Muted, possibly lost. Always run printable mockups side-by-side on light and dark grounds before finalizing a customer preview. And while Arrowhead Lake Font 0 to 9 holds up beautifully after washing, avoid dense, heavy stitching on items meant for frequent laundering—opt for balanced stitch density to ensure longevity in the finished product.
